DALLAS, TX, UNITED STATES, September 5, 2024 /EINPresswire.com/ -- With the presidential election looming and market volatility a persistent concern, author Apek Mulay’s book Mass Capitalism: A Blueprint for Economic Revival has renewed relevance as it promotes a free-market economy in which employees would hold a greater ownership in their companies.

Such an approach, Mulay argues, would lead to a balanced economy, high investments, high growth, and increased motivation for employees to work hard. The result will be steady growth in corporate profits.

Mass Capitalism explores this solution to America’s free-market needs through the lens of the semiconductor industry, where Mulay has experience as a senior analyst and macroeconomist. He digs into such topics as reshoring semiconductor manufacturing, counterfeit electronics, and unemployment and underemployment due to rapid technological progress.

In this wide-ranging book, Mulay also discusses his areas of expertise, such as macroeconomics, socio-economics, supply chains, business models, geo-politics, and macro-finance, and how they relate to the capital-intensive semiconductor industry.

Mulay also writes that the Federal Reserve’s faulty monetary policy could lead it to commit a significant blunder that would result in stagflation, which is when the economy experiences stagnant growth, high unemployment, and high inflation simultaneously. Today, as the Fed tries to find a balance between controlling inflation and ensuring job growth, that possibility is as relevant today as it was in 2014 when Mulay wrote the book.

Mulay’s goal in writing Mass Capitalism, published by Book Publishers Network, was to promote the ideals and goals of most macroeconomic theories, and to help establish a balanced economy, eliminating unemployment, deficits, and the national debt. Mulay also seeks to help re-establish what he says would be a more robust, free-market U.S. economy, with minimal government overreach and lower taxes on individuals.
